Problems with tranny swap! Help (4sp D/R to 5sp D/R)
I had that same problem. It sounds like you have an aftermarket Pressure plate. You need a dealer one to go with the ea82 clutch disc. Ea81 factory clutch cover is 430157410. That will guarantee that the spring plate on the clutch disc fits inside for the clutch to rest. Keys to remember: Clutch fork makes the throwout bearing a no brainer. ea82 only Trans splines make the disc a no brainer, ea82 only. Flywheel and pressure plate must match each other. 8 and 7.8" clutch components must be used. You could also get a ea82 flywheel and use the ea81 flywheel bolts. Not what I did or felt comfortable doing but the rest of the board disagrees with me on this. I think it would be fine but I went for TRIED AND TRUE instead and used an ea81 flywheel.

4spd D/R to 5spd D/R swap
Answers: Driveshaft on an ea82 car is a 2 piece. Your 4spd is a 1 pc. You would have to have your ea81 shaft lengthened or you will have to weld the carrier bearing support into the tunnel of your car to use the ea82. Any misalignment will not be good though. I had my driveshaft lengthened at a cost of around 150 bucks with new u-joints. If you are using a non turbo ea82 Trans then your ea81 axles will work. If you are using a turbo trans you need custom axles.

Need to change valve covers and fuel filter
ShawnW replied to thelkg's topic in 1990 to Present Legacy, Impreza, Outback, Forester, Baja, WRX&WrxSTI, SVXNo sealant on the gasket and yes replace grommets on valve covers. Re-use the bolts. Also be sure to use the proper torque on the bolts as this causes them to snap or prematurely leak. Torque wrench is a must here. 36-48 INCH pounds. For the fuel filter you need to unplug the fuel pump (just above rear seat in most models) and then try to start the car to deflate the pressure in the fuel system. Then just undo the hose clamps and replace the filter.
